Commentator Steve Price said Tennis Australia turned the Australian Open into a “wake-up celebration” after introducing “mob ticket” prices on the tournament’s First Nations Day.
Tennis Australia offered First Nations people a $10 discount on ground passes on the third day of the international tournament.
“To make matters worse, Tennis Australia boss Craig Tiley admitted … there was no review to see if you were in fact Aboriginal or Torres Strait Islander,” Price said.
“Absolute insanity – it would be funny if tennis ticket prices were split by race and it wasn’t so serious.”
